在当今的互联网时代,网站已经成为企业展示形象、拓展业务的重要平台。如何打造一个高效、易用的网站,成为了许多企业关注的焦点。而AngularJS的依赖注入(Dependency Injection,简称DI)正是实现这一目标的关键技术。本文将围绕网站类型、目标人群、核心功能等方面,详细解析AngularJS依赖注入的作用。
我们来看看网站类型。随着互联网的不断发展,网站类型日益丰富。从企业官网、电商平台到社交平台,不同类型的网站对前端技术的需求各不相同。以企业官网为例,其核心功能在于展示企业信息、产品介绍、新闻动态等。为了实现这些功能,企业官网需要具备良好的用户体验和高效的页面加载速度。
接下来,我们分析一下目标人群。企业官网的目标人群主要包括潜在客户、合作伙伴、行业人士等。为了满足这些用户的需求,企业官网需要提供丰富的内容、便捷的操作、友好的界面设计。而AngularJS的依赖注入技术,可以帮助开发者实现这些目标。
在核心功能方面,以下列举了企业官网常见的几个功能:
1. 数据展示:通过AngularJS的数据绑定功能,可以轻松实现数据的实时展示。例如,产品介绍、新闻动态等内容,可以实时更新,提高用户体验。
2. 表单验证:AngularJS提供了强大的表单验证功能,可以帮助开发者轻松实现用户输入数据的校验。例如,邮箱、电话号码等,可以确保数据的准确性。
3. 用户交互:AngularJS的指令系统可以实现丰富的用户交互效果,如下拉菜单、轮播图、折叠面板等。这些交互效果可以提升用户体验,增加网站的吸引力。
4. 页面跳转:AngularJS的路由功能可以实现页面的无刷新跳转,提高页面加载速度,减少服务器压力。
那么,AngularJS的依赖注入在这几个核心功能中具体有哪些作用呢?
1. 模块化开发:依赖注入使得AngularJS的代码结构更加清晰,便于模块化开发。开发者可以将功能划分为独立的模块,便于维护和扩展。
2. 提高代码复用性:通过依赖注入,可以将通用的服务、过滤器等组件注入到不同的模块中,提高代码复用性。
3. 降低耦合度:依赖注入有助于降低模块之间的耦合度,使得模块之间更加独立。当某个模块需要修改时,只需关注该模块本身,无需担心其他模块受到影响。
4. 提高测试效率:依赖注入使得单元测试更加容易实现。开发者可以模拟依赖项,对模块进行独立的测试,提高测试效率。
5. 灵活配置:依赖注入允许开发者根据不同场景调整依赖项,实现灵活配置。例如,在开发环境与生产环境之间切换,只需修改配置文件即可。
AngularJS的依赖注入技术在网站开发中发挥着重要作用。通过模块化开发、提高代码复用性、降低耦合度、提高测试效率以及灵活配置等方面,帮助开发者打造高效、易用的网站。在今后的网站开发过程中,我们可以充分利用这一技术,为用户提供更好的体验。
还没有评论,来说两句吧...